What does an international travel designer do?

An International Travel Designer is a specialized travel professional who creates tailored travel experiences for clients traveling abroad. They handle everything from itinerary planning and accommodation bookings to arranging unique cultural experiences and managing travel logistics. Their goal is to provide personalized, seamless trips that match their clients’ interests, preferences, and budget. International Travel Designers often have extensive knowledge of global destinations and strong relationships with local vendors to ensure high-quality service.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an international travel designer?

To thrive as an International Travel Designer, you need expertise in global destinations, itinerary planning, and client consultation, often supported by a background in travel, hospitality, or tourism. Familiarity with Global Distribution Systems (GDS), booking platforms, and travel management software is common, along with certifications like CTA or CTC. Exceptional communication, attention to detail, and cultural sensitivity are standout soft skills in this role. These skills ensure personalized, seamless travel experiences for clients while efficiently navigating complex logistics and diverse client needs.

How does an international travel designer typically collaborate with clients and local partners to create customized travel itineraries?

International Travel Designers work closely with clients to understand their interests, preferences, and budget, often through in-depth consultations. They then collaborate with local partners—such as hotels, guides, and activity providers—to curate unique, tailor-made travel experiences. Regular communication with both clients and partners is essential to ensure all details are aligned and expectations are met. This collaborative process not only enhances client satisfaction but also helps Travel Designers build strong industry relationships, which can lead to more exclusive opportunities and career growth.

Job Summary:
The International Lead is a remote, shift-based role dedicated to supporting Windstar Cruises' General Sales Agents (GSAs), international Travel Agencies (TAs) and the broader global sales team. This position serves as the primary contact center liaison for international markets, responsible for servicing bookings, resolving escalations, and enabling international success through training, tools, and responsive support. Shift schedules are designed to align with international business hours, ensuring Windstar's global partners have expert support when they need it most. This role requires flexibility, cultural fluency, and a strong command of Windstar's products, promotions, and self-service capabilities.
Full-time position available to work remotely as long as you live in one of these states:
AR, AZ, FL, LA, MN, TX, and WI.
Responsibilities
  • Serve as the primary contact center support resource for General Sales Agents (GSAs), international Travel Agencies (TAs) and the global sales team.
  • Service new and existing bookings on behalf of GSAs and TAs, ensuring accuracy, timeliness, and alignment with Windstar's booking standards and policies.
  • Resolve escalations from GSAs and international partners, acting as a knowledgeable and responsive liaison between the global sales team and Windstar's internal operations.
  • Interact with the global sales team on current promotions, itinerary highlights, and self-service capabilities, ensuring GSAs have the knowledge and tools to sell and support Windstar confidently.
  • Maintain up-to-date knowledge of Windstar's yacht products, itineraries, promotions, and policies to provide accurate, compelling information to global partners.
  • Work a non-traditional shift schedule aligned to international market hours; UK-support shifts operate approximately 6:00 AM - 3:00 PM ET (covering core UK business hours), and Australia-support shifts operate approximately 7:00 PM - 4:00 AM ET (covering core AEST business hours).
  • Communicate proactively with GSAs and TAs regarding booking status, policy updates, promotional windows, and any changes that may affect their markets or clients.
  • Track GSA and TA support interactions, escalation trends, and recurring training needs; surface insights to the Global Operating Manager and internal leadership to improve global sales enablement.
  • Leverage AI-assisted tools to support response efficiency, booking accuracy, and training delivery across international markets.
  • Provide daily back up support to the inbound reservation agents and management via the lead line phone and chat support.
  • Other duties as assigned.

Qualifications
  • 2+ years of experience in travel, hospitality, or a contact center environment; experience supporting international sales agents or B2B travel partners strongly preferred.
  • Strong knowledge of Windstar's products, itineraries, and booking processes, or the demonstrated ability to develop deep product knowledge quickly.
  • Ability and willingness to work a non-traditional shift schedule, including early morning, evening, or overnight hours, to support international market coverage.
  • Excellent verbal and written communication skills; comfortable working across cultures and time zones with professionalism and clarity.
  • Self-directed and reliable in a fully remote work environment; able to maintain productivity and communication standards without in-person supervision.
  • Comfortable delivering training and presenting promotional content to sales audiences in a clear, engaging way.
  • Comfort with technology tools and AI-assisted platforms; experience with CRM or booking systems preferred.
